A clean sans with monoline strokes, smooth circular curves, and straightforward, largely geometric construction. Letterforms show generous counters and open apertures, with rounded bowls (C, O, G) paired with crisp, square-ended terminals. Uppercase proportions feel balanced and stable, while the lowercase maintains clear differentiation and an even rhythm; the single-storey a and g contribute to a simple, contemporary texture. Numerals are sturdy and readable with consistent stroke weight and minimal ornamentation, matching the alphabet’s restrained, systematic drawing.

Well suited for interface copy, product labeling, wayfinding, and general-purpose branding where a clean, contemporary sans is needed. It also works for editorial subheads and presentation decks thanks to its even rhythm and high legibility in mixed-case text.

The overall tone is modern and neutral, prioritizing clarity over personality. Its calm, matter-of-fact voice reads as professional and dependable, with a subtle technical edge that suits informational settings.

Likely designed as a versatile, all-around sans focused on clarity, consistency, and contemporary simplicity. The geometric underpinnings and open shapes suggest an intention to perform reliably across everyday communication and on-screen contexts without drawing attention to the type itself.

The spacing and shapes produce an orderly color on the page, and the forms stay consistent across straight, diagonal, and curved strokes. The design favors clear silhouettes and avoids calligraphic modulation or decorative quirks, helping text remain steady at larger display sizes as well as in continuous reading.
